Output 8faf5950c8eaddee6c198ea1466f642a2f26b3a238aeeee6d6e23b50ad6a9e68:7

value
1431325
script pubkey
OP_0 OP_PUSHBYTES_32 ec40182e42c470abf3232bf4367a9eea653e931cabe3d5dac4e215ef7cd284e8
address
bc1qa3qpstjzc3c2huer906rv757afjnaycu403atkkyug277lxjsn5qjr660q
transaction
8faf5950c8eaddee6c198ea1466f642a2f26b3a238aeeee6d6e23b50ad6a9e68
spent
true